Comprehensive Quality Inspection: Zero Compromise Testing
Carilovalves operates under a philosophy that quality cannot be inspected into a product—it must be built in. However, rigorous final inspection provides the verification needed to back their performance guarantees. Every valve leaving the facility has passed a battery of tests designed to simulate real-world operating conditions.
The quality inspection protocol includes multiple verification stages:
| Test Type | Standard Applied | Acceptance Criteria |
|---|---|---|
| Hydrostatic Shell Test | API 598 / ISO 5208 | No visible leakage at 1.5x rated pressure held for minimum 15 minutes |
| Pneumatic Seat Test | API 598 | Zero bubble leakage at 60 PSI air pressure underwater |
| Torque Verification | Internal specification | Torque values within ±10% of calculated specification |
| Dimensional Inspection | ASME B16.34 | All critical dimensions within drawing tolerances |
| Material Traceability | EN 10204 3.1 | Mill certificates available for all pressure-containing components |

Global Certifications and Compliance Standards
For industrial buyers operating in regulated sectors, certifications provide essential verification of manufacturer capability. Carilovalves maintains active certifications with leading international standards organizations, giving clients confidence that their procurement specifications will be met consistently.
The company’s certification portfolio includes:
-
ISO 9001:2015 — Quality management system certification ensuring consistent processes and continuous improvement across all operations.
-
API 6D — American Petroleum Institute specification for steel pipeline valves, demonstrating compliance with rigorous petroleum industry requirements.
-
CE Marking — European compliance certification enabling market access across EU jurisdictions.
-
ATEX Compliance — Explosion protection certification for valves used in potentially flammable atmospheres.
These certifications are not merely decorative—Carilovalves undergoes regular third-party audits to maintain certification status, ensuring ongoing compliance rather than one-time verification.
